Hi!.

I try to install a second new ide 80GB Seagate hd in my A4000.:roll:

I own a UWSCSI HD attached in my CSPPC with SFS 1265 working OK.

This happends: :-?

HDtoolbox, create partition ( i try >4Gb and <4GB with the same result)
Install SFS in RDB, save changes and reboot.

The led of the IDE HD is hold on and the computer freezes.
Switch OFF, when i boot again i can see after setpatch reset the computer freezes again the led is hold ON. :madashell:

I need to switch OFF again and hold two mouse buttons, edit the startup-sequence to skip the scsi.device update for get the system working again.

I try with the old rom update of plain OS3.9 scsi.device version 43.35 and i can create disk partitions and appear to be OK.:crazy:

Any suggestions, is the scsi.43.43 buggy??

Another cuestion, is possible to get working >4GB partitions with the original 40.12 scsi.device and SFS in direct scsi mode.
The SFS docs says it detect an old device no NSD or TD64 compatible and switch to SCSIDIRECT mode i not understand this work.
